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
169 19234314 7538694527 0580 57245121
268446570 7270986
268446570 7270986
05 91596209136 4108360 1813120 04204852
All about undefined
Interested in learning more?
268446570 7270986
05 91596209136 4108360 1813120 04204852
See more
389523 57
96068 17229 93
See more
656 4889064
9892684 34 763
See more